A veteran high school teacher befriends a younger art teacher, who is having an affair with one of her 15-year-old students. However, her intentions with this new "friend"…

The dynamic between Judi Dench and Cate Blanchett's characters is the film's powerful engine. It’s a captivating portrayal of a complex, and ultimately toxic, connection. The interplay shifts between apparent camaraderie and underlying tension, driven by secrets and unspoken motivations. Their performances create a fascinating study of female relationships, power dynamics, and the consequences of hidden desires.
